ASIC RTL Design and Automation Engineer, University Graduate
Google is a leading technology company, and they are seeking an ASIC RTL Design and Automation Engineer to contribute to the development of cutting-edge TPU technology. In this role, you will work on custom silicon solutions and participate in the design, architecture, documentation, and implementation of next-generation data center accelerators.

Responsibilities
Develop SystemVerilog RTL to implement logic for ASIC products
Create and review design microarchitecture specifications
Develop methodology and tooling for design automation
Work with Design Validation (DV) teams to create test plans to verify, and debug design RTL
Work with Physical Design teams to ensure design meets physical requirements and timing closure
Qualification
Required
PhD in Electrical Engineering, Computer Engineering, Computer Science, a related field, or equivalent practical experience
Experience in any one domain of silicon engineering through internships, academic research, or publications (e.g., digital design basics, including synchronous and asynchronous logic, state machines, or bus protocols)
Experience in a scripting language such as Python or Perl
Experience in Verilog or SystemVerilog
Preferred
Experience with creating digital designs, including synchronous and asynchronous logic, state machines, and bus protocols
Experience developing scripts or tooling for design automation
Experience optimizing designs for performance, power or area
